AHEAD, a provider of enterprise cloud solutions, announced today that it has signed a multi-year Strategic Collaboration Agreement (SCA) to develop and expand capabilities on Amazon Web Services (AWS). 

As enterprises migrate workloads to AWS and drive digital transformation on cloud foundations, AHEAD and AWS are working together to accelerate the business outcomes from these efforts. Among several key initiatives contemplated by the parties, AHEAD will focus on: 

  • Expanding its AWS Cloud Center of Excellence (CCOE) to align and accelerate solution development activities across all AHEAD service lines and practices.

  • Scaling its App Modernisation Factory for cloud-native workloads. AHEAD will enhance its existing AWS development operations (DevOps) capabilities, making them an underpinning of all collaboration areas within the SCA.

  • Expanding data and analytics offerings focused on healthcare to help clients unlock valuable insights and make smarter decisions. AHEAD currently serves more than 30 healthcare providers, including three of the top five integrated systems, all looking to better leverage data and artificial intelligence (AI) to improve outcomes across patient care, research, and operations.

  • Accelerating AWS Managed Services (AMS) to speed up software delivery times and capture operational efficiencies through increased automation.

“Having launched our AWS practice a decade ago, our work with AWS has long been paramount to helping our clients transform their businesses,” said Eric Kaplan, AHEAD chief technology officer. “We’re grateful for this opportunity to deepen our relationship with AWS, as it represents a major step to achieving our mission of accelerating the business impact of technology in every client we serve.” 

AHEAD will also make significant investments in the training and certification of its existing staff, hiring of AWS engineering talent, co-development of solutions in AHEAD’s Innovation Lab, and the acquisition of several AWS Competencies or AWS Service Delivery designations.
